Description

Woodbine Cottage is an estate cottage built around 1830. It is constructed of brick and features a hipped Welsh slate roof, along with a stone-faced porch and stone dressings. The cottage is a single storey with an attic and has two bays, with a central ridge stack. The central gabled porch has a Tudor arched entrance, which is fitted with a close board and weather-stripped door. This porch is flanked by two three-light mullioned leaded windows that have hoodmoulds. Above the porch, there are two gabled through-eaves dormers, each with similar windows and moulds. At the rear, there is a 20th-century flat-roofed extension.
